Second Half Glory: The Netherlands Finds a Breakthrough
The second half saw a shift in momentum. The Netherlands, sensing an opportunity, intensified their attacks. Senegal, although resilient, started to show signs of fatigue. The Dutch increased the pressure, testing the Senegalese defense with their skillful wing play and precise passes. The breakthrough came late in the game, when Cody Gakpo, with a moment of brilliance, headed in a cross. The stadium erupted. The Netherlands had the lead. This goal injected new energy into the game. Senegal, now chasing the match, tried to mount a comeback, but the Dutch defense, marshaled by van Dijk, remained firm. The Dutch added a second goal in stoppage time, sealing their victory. This goal was a testament to their relentless pressure and their clinical finishing. The final whistle brought a mix of emotions. Joy for the Netherlands, disappointment for Senegal, but respect for both teams' efforts. The Netherlands' victory was well-deserved, a result of their tactical discipline and their ability to capitalize on their chances.
